The video discusses the development of wireless roadway and curbside chargers for electric and hydrogen hybrid buses, enabling them to recharge at bus stops without leaving their routes. The technology involves distributed energy generation, using alternative fuels and waste heat for efficient energy use. Diesel buses are transformed into electric vehicles with micro turbines and flywheels. The system integrates various energy sources, achieving high fuel efficiency and low emissions, benefiting operators, passengers, and the environment.
